At the end of 2019, there was a sudden outbreak of the Coronavirus Disease 2019(COVID-19) in China, which, as it did across most of the globe, went on to reach pandemic level, posing serious threats to public life and health.During the ELPHER period, except for some mainstay sectors that maintained the operation of ordinary human life and society, most sectors, including traffic, construction, commerce, catering, tourism and industrial activities, were subjected to an extreme or complete standstill (Huang et al., 2020; Sun et al., 2020; Li et al., 2020; Zheng et al., 2020).In order to prevent the spread of COVID-19, a first-level public health emergency response (ELPHER) was triggered throughout China in January 2020.
